The Ear Swab for Acid-Fast Bacilli (AFB) Stain, commonly referred to as the Ziehl-Neelsen (ZN) Stain, is a highly specialized microbiological laboratory investigation performed at Lahore PCR Lab in Lahore, Pakistan. This diagnostic test is designed to detect the presence of acid-fast organisms, most notably Mycobacterium tuberculosis and various species of atypical or nontuberculous mycobacteria (NTM), in specimens collected from the ear canal or middle ear cavity. Mycobacteria possess a unique, lipid-rich cell wall containing high concentrations of mycolic acid. This structural characteristic prevents conventional stains, such as the Gram stain, from penetrating the cell wall. The ZN staining technique utilizes a primary stain of carbol fuchsin, followed by a decolorizing acid-alcohol solution, and a counterstain of methylene blue or malachite green. Acid-fast organisms resist decolorization by the acid-alcohol agent, retaining the bright red or pink color of the primary stain, while non-acid-fast bacteria and background cellular elements stain blue or green.

The clinical importance of this test cannot be overstated, particularly in cases of chronic, treatment-resistant ear infections. Chronic suppurative otitis media (CSOM) or persistent otitis externa that fails to respond to standard broad-spectrum antibacterial and antifungal therapies warrants investigation for mycobacterial pathogens. Tuberculous otitis media, though relatively rare, is a destructive chronic infection of the middle ear that can lead to severe complications, including profound hearing loss, facial nerve paralysis, mastoiditis, and intracranial spread. By performing an Ear Swab for AFB Stain / ZN Stain at Lahore PCR Lab, clinicians can rapidly screen for these pathogens. The diagnostic value of the ZN stain lies in its speed and specificity; while mycobacterial cultures can take several weeks to yield results due to the slow-growing nature of these organisms, a microscopic smear examination provides critical diagnostic insights within hours, enabling timely initiation of appropriate, targeted antimicrobial or antitubercular therapy.

Clinical Procedure: What to Expect

Patient Preparation

Proper patient preparation is essential to ensure the diagnostic accuracy of the Ear Swab for AFB Stain / ZN Stain and to prevent false-negative or contaminated results. Patients visiting Lahore PCR Lab are advised to adhere to the following preparation guidelines:

  • Avoid Topical Medications: Do not apply any topical ear drops, antibiotic ointments, antifungal creams, or antiseptic solutions to the affected ear for at least 24 to 48 hours prior to the swab collection, unless explicitly directed otherwise by your treating physician. These substances can inhibit the detection of mycobacteria or interfere with the staining process.
  • Keep the Ear Dry: Avoid getting water inside the ear canal during bathing or showering immediately before the test. Excess moisture can dilute the discharge and reduce the concentration of pathogens on the swab.
  • Disclose Medications: Inform the laboratory staff and your healthcare provider of any systemic antibiotics, antitubercular drugs, or immunosuppressive medications you are currently taking or have recently completed.
  • No Fasting Required: There are no dietary restrictions or fasting requirements for this test. Patients may eat, drink, and take their routine oral medications normally.
  • Avoid Self-Cleaning: Do not clean the ear canal with cotton buds, ear picks, or saline flushes on the day of the test. Preserving the natural accumulation of discharge or cellular debris is vital for obtaining an adequate sample.

During the Procedure

The sample collection for an Ear Swab for AFB Stain / ZN Stain at Lahore PCR Lab is a straightforward, minimally invasive procedure performed by trained medical professionals or experienced ENT specialists. The process involves the following steps:

  • Patient Positioning: The patient is asked to sit comfortably on an examination chair with their head tilted slightly to the opposite side, exposing the affected ear to adequate lighting.
  • Inspection: The healthcare professional may use an otoscope or an ear speculum to gently inspect the external auditory canal and locate the area of active discharge, ulceration, or granulation tissue.
  • Sample Collection: A sterile Dacron or cotton swab is carefully inserted into the external auditory canal. The specialist gently rotates the swab against the walls of the canal or directly contacts the purulent discharge to collect a sufficient volume of cellular material and exudate. If the tympanic membrane is perforated, the swab may be directed carefully toward the middle ear secretions.
  • Smear Preparation and Staining: Once collected, the swab is immediately used to prepare a thin, uniform smear on a clean glass slide. The slide is heat-fixed to secure the specimen. In the laboratory, the slide undergoes the classic Ziehl-Neelsen staining protocol: application of carbol fuchsin with gentle heating, rinsing, decolorization with acid-alcohol, and counterstaining with methylene blue.
  • Microscopic Examination: A consultant microbiologist or pathologist examines the stained smear under an oil-immersion light microscope, systematically scanning the slide for characteristic bright red, rod-shaped bacilli against a blue background.
  • Duration and Experience: The swab collection itself takes less than two minutes. The patient may experience a mild tickling sensation or slight discomfort as the swab contacts the sensitive lining of the ear canal, but the procedure is entirely non-painful.
  • Safety Considerations: The procedure is extremely safe, carries no risk of radiation, and is suitable for patients of all ages, including infants, pregnant women, and the elderly.

When is an Ear Swab For AFB Stain / ZN Stain Performed?

Chronic Suppurative Otitis Media (CSOM)

This investigation is highly indicated when a patient presents with chronic suppurative otitis media that has persisted for weeks or months despite conventional antibiotic treatments. CSOM caused by atypical mycobacteria or Mycobacterium tuberculosis often presents with painless, persistent, watery or purulent ear discharge. Clinicians request the ZN stain to rule out mycobacterial etiology, allowing for a shift from standard antibacterial regimens to specific antimycobacterial therapies, thereby preventing chronic middle ear damage and progressive hearing loss.

Suspected Tuberculous Otitis Media

Tuberculous otitis media is a specific form of middle ear infection that can occur secondary to pulmonary tuberculosis or as a primary localized infection. It is characterized by classic symptoms such as multiple perforations of the tympanic membrane, pale granulation tissue in the middle ear, painless otorrhea, and early-onset, disproportionately severe hearing loss. When a physician suspects tuberculosis of the ear based on these clinical signs, an ear swab for AFB stain is immediately ordered to detect the presence of acid-fast bacilli and confirm the diagnosis rapidly.

Necrotizing (Malignant) Otitis Externa

Necrotizing otitis externa is a severe, potentially life-threatening infection of the external auditory canal that spreads to the surrounding soft tissues and skull base. It primarily affects elderly patients with diabetes mellitus or individuals who are severely immunocompromised. While Pseudomonas aeruginosa is the most common causative agent, mycobacterial species can occasionally cause or complicate this condition. Performing a ZN stain on the ear swab helps differentiate atypical mycobacterial infections from standard bacterial osteomyelitis of the skull base, guiding appropriate therapeutic interventions.

Non-Healing Post-Surgical Ear Infections

Patients who undergo otologic surgeries, such as mastoidectomy, tympanoplasty, or the insertion of tympanostomy tubes (grommets), may occasionally develop persistent, non-healing post-operative infections. These infections can be caused by atypical mycobacteria (such as Mycobacterium fortuitum or Mycobacterium chelonae) introduced via contaminated water or surgical instruments. A ZN stain on the ear discharge is crucial in these scenarios to identify these rapid-growing mycobacteria, which are notoriously resistant to standard post-operative antibiotic drops.

Persistent Ear Discharge in Immunocompromised Patients

Individuals with compromised immune systems, including those living with HIV/AIDS, patients undergoing active chemotherapy, organ transplant recipients on immunosuppressive drugs, or individuals with poorly controlled diabetes, are highly susceptible to opportunistic pathogens. In these patients, chronic ear discharge may be caused by environmental mycobacteria that do not typically infect healthy individuals. The ZN stain serves as an essential, rapid screening tool to detect opportunistic acid-fast bacilli, facilitating early medical intervention before the infection spreads deeper into the temporal bone.

What Does an Ear Swab For AFB Stain / ZN Stain Detect?

The microscopic analysis of an ear swab smear stained with the Ziehl-Neelsen method can reveal several key diagnostic findings. These findings provide immediate, actionable information to the treating physician regarding the nature of the infection:

  • Acid-Fast Bacilli (AFB) Positive: The presence of bright red or pink, slender, slightly curved rod-shaped bacteria against a blue background, indicating a positive mycobacterial infection.
  • Acid-Fast Bacilli (AFB) Negative: The absence of any acid-fast rods after examining a minimum of 100 microscopic fields, suggesting that mycobacteria are either absent or present in concentrations below the detection limit of smear microscopy.
  • Mycobacterium tuberculosis Morphology: Typically presents as beaded, clumped, or corded acid-fast bacilli, highly suggestive of tuberculosis.
  • Atypical Mycobacteria (NTM) Morphology: Often appears as pleomorphic, shorter, or longer acid-fast rods, sometimes occurring singly rather than in characteristic cords.
  • Polymorphonuclear Leukocytes (Pus Cells): High numbers of these inflammatory cells indicate an active, acute, or chronic suppurative inflammatory response in the ear canal.
  • Mononuclear Inflammatory Cells: The presence of lymphocytes and macrophages, which are characteristic of chronic granulomatous inflammation, often associated with tuberculous infections.
  • Epithelial Cells: Normal squamous epithelial cells from the skin of the external auditory canal, indicating the superficial cellular makeup of the sample.
  • Necrotic Debris: Amorphous, structureless material resulting from tissue breakdown, commonly seen in chronic, destructive mycobacterial infections.
  • Gram-Positive or Gram-Negative Co-pathogens: While not directly stained by ZN, background bacterial morphology can sometimes be noted, though a separate Gram stain is required for definitive bacterial classification.
  • Fungal Elements: The incidental visualization of fungal hyphae, pseudohyphae, or budding yeast cells, which may suggest a co-infection or otomycosis.
  • Nocardia Species: Partially acid-fast, branching filamentous bacteria that can occasionally cause ear and skin infections, which may be detected using a modified ZN stain.
  • Corynebacterium Species: Some non-pathogenic or opportunistic diphtheroids that may show weak or partial acid-fastness under specific staining conditions.
  • Keratin Squames: Large sheets of keratinized epithelial cells, which can be associated with cholesteatoma or keratosis obturans in chronic ear disease.
  • Red Blood Cells (RBCs): Indicates mucosal trauma, active bleeding, or the presence of highly vascular granulation tissue within the ear canal.
  • Mucoid Background: A dense, blue-staining mucinous background indicating the thick, mucoid nature of the middle ear discharge.
  • Inadequate Specimen Quality: A finding characterized by an absence of inflammatory cells or epithelial cells, suggesting that the swab did not make sufficient contact with the site of infection.
  • Background Artifacts: Precipitated carbol fuchsin dye crystals or carbon particles, which must be carefully differentiated from true acid-fast bacilli by the pathologist.
  • Heavy Bacterial Colonization: The presence of abundant non-acid-fast bacterial flora, reflecting the normal or colonizing microbiota of the external ear.
  • Intracellular Bacilli: Acid-fast bacilli located within the cytoplasm of phagocytic cells (macrophages), indicating active phagocytosis and chronic infection.
  • Extracellular Bacilli: Acid-fast rods distributed freely throughout the proteinaceous background of the smear.

Ear Swab For AFB Stain / ZN Stain Findings Overview

Structure / Parameter Evaluated Normal Findings Possible Abnormal Findings
Acid-Fast Bacilli (AFB) No Acid-Fast Bacilli seen (Negative) Acid-Fast Bacilli detected (Positive, graded from 1+ to 3+ based on density)
Inflammatory Cells (Pus Cells) Occasional or absent Abundant polymorphonuclear leukocytes or lymphocytes, indicating active infection
Epithelial Cells Moderate to abundant squamous epithelial cells Altered morphology, associated with deep tissue ulceration or necrotic debris
Fungal Elements Absent Budding yeast cells, pseudohyphae, or fungal hyphae (suggestive of Otomycosis)
Background Debris Clear or minimal cellular debris Abundant necrotic tissue, proteinaceous exudate, and cellular breakdown products
Red Blood Cells (RBCs) Absent Presence of RBCs, indicating mucosal erosion, granulation tissue, or trauma
Bacterial Morphology (Non-AFB) Normal skin flora (minimal) Heavy colonization of Gram-positive cocci or Gram-negative rods

Note: Diagnostic findings should always be interpreted by a qualified healthcare professional together with the patient’s symptoms, medical history, physical examination, laboratory investigations, previous imaging studies, and other relevant clinical information. Additional investigations or specialist consultation may be recommended depending on the findings.
